Titanium Grade 5 (Ti-6Al-4V) is renowned for its excellent biocompatibility, high tensile strength, and outstanding resistance to oxidation and corrosive media, particularly at elevated temperatures. This makes it an optimal choice for heat exchangers, combustion chambers, and other critical elements within advanced heating and cooling apparatus where reliability and longevity are paramount.

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ard carbon steel tooling for machining. | Employ specialized carbide or cobalt tooling designed for titanium alloys, which can withstand higher temperatures and forces. |
| Inadequate weld shielding. | Maintain a consistent and robust inert gas shield during welding to prevent embrittlement and ensure weld joint quality. |
